WebNov 1, 2024 · Reasons why they are hard. Here are the possible reasons why your cinnamon rolls are hard. You used excess flour. Excess flour is the biggest culprit of hard cinnamon rolls. If you use too much flour, the dough will dry out, and consequently, your cinnamon rolls will be hard. The key to fluffy cinnamon rolls is having the perfect dough.
